sys.foreign_keys (Transact-SQL)
Se aplica a:S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ceAzure Synapse AnalyticsAnalytics Platform System (PDW)Almacenamiento en Microsoft Fabric
Contiene una fila por objeto que constituye una restricción FOREIGN KEY, con sys.object.type = F.
Nombre de la columna | Tipo de datos | Descripción |
---|---|---|
<Columnas heredadas de sys.objects> | Para obtener una lista de las columnas que hereda esta vista, consulte sys.objects (Transact-SQL). | |
referenced_object_id | int | Id. del objeto al que se hace referencia. |
key_index_id | int | Id. del índice de clave dentro del objeto al que se hace referencia. |
is_disabled | bit | La restricción FOREIGN KEY está deshabilitada. |
is_not_for_replication | bit | La restricción FOREIGN KEY se creó con la opción NOT FOR REPLICATION. |
is_not_trusted | bit | El sistema no ha comprobado la restricción FOREIGN KEY. |
delete_referential_action | tinyint | Acción referencial que se declaró para FOREIGN KEY cuando se produce una eliminación. 0 = Sin acción 1 = Cascada 2 = Establecer como NULL 3 = Establecer valor predeterminado |
delete_referential_action_desc | nvarchar(60) | Descripción de la acción referencial que se declaró para FOREIGN KEY cuando se produce una eliminación: NO_ACTION CASCADE SET_NULL SET_DEFAULT |
update_referential_action | tinyint | Acción referencial que se declaró para FOREIGN KEY cuando se produce una actualización. 0 = Sin acción 1 = Cascada 2 = Establecer como NULL 3 = Establecer valor predeterminado |
update_referential_action_desc | nvarchar(60) | Descripción de la acción referencial que se declaró para FOREIGN KEY cuando se produce una actualización: NO_ACTION CASCADE SET_NULL SET_DEFAULT |
is_system_named | bit | 1 = El sistema generó el nombre. 0 = El usuario proporcionó el nombre. |
Permisos
La visibilidad de los metadatos de las vistas de catálogo se limita a elementos protegibles que un usuario posee o en el que se concedió algún permiso al usuario. Para obtener más información, consulte Metadata Visibility Configuration.
Consulte también
Vistas de catálogo (Transact-SQL)
Vistas de catálogo de objetos (Transact-SQL)
Consultar las preguntas más frecuentes (P+F) del catálogo del sistema de SQL Server
Comentarios
https://aka.ms/ContentUserFeedback.
Próximamente: A lo largo de 2024 iremos eliminando gradualmente las Cuestiones de GitHub como mecanismo de retroalimentación para el contenido y lo sustituiremos por un nuevo sistema de retroalimentación. Para más información, consulta:Enviar y ver comentarios de